Problem

Resolution

Lights will not 

switch OFF

•  Check terminal connections.

•  Check timings.

•  PIR is too close to load – Re-position away from lighting, heating and forced air ventilation.

•  PIR is switching low wattage or LED loads – Fit Capacitor as stated in instructions PFCC-1.

•  PIR is re triggered – Check area is left unoccupied for longer that time setting using an accurate time piece.

Lights will not 

switch ON

•  Check Terminal connections.

•  Lux set too low – Turn UP lux level to the PLUS (+) setting and wait for 

    sensor to adjust.

Light switches 

OFF then 

immediately 

comes back ON

•  Check terminal connections.

•  PIR is detecting normally – Find source that is triggering PIR.

•  PIR is seeing infra red heat from the load- Re-position away from heat source (See Positioning).

•  PIR is switching low wattage or LED loads- Fit Capacitor PFCC-1 across switch live and

    neutral of load.

•  PIR is switching a contactor and the contactor chatters or stays ON - Fit a PFCC-1 capacitor 

    across the switch live and neutral of the contactor coil.

Operation of the Unit

•  

In standard operation the PIR will now 
sense infra red heat when a person  
or source of heat passes through  
the detection zone. Each time the PIR is 
triggered it will reset the timer back  
to the start of the timing period. The unit 
will then wait 5 seconds before allowing 
the PIR to sense and re trigger the  
timing period again.

•  

If no one is present in the room or the 
detection zone is not passed through, 
during its set time period, the timer  
will time out, turning off the lights  
or appliance.

•  

The PIR unit will only trigger the 

  lights or appliance if the ambient light  

level is below that set on the lux  
level adjustment.

Important Notice

All wiring should be carried out by a competent 

person or a qualified electrician and should be 

fitted to current IEE wiring regulations BS 7671.

The circuit should be isolated before carrying out 

any work. Failure to adhere to the instructions 

will invalidate the warranty.
